International WOW to Present US Premiere of Auto Da Fe in January

International WOW Company will present the U.S. premiere of its production of Masataka Matsuda’s Auto Da Fe at the Baruch Performing Arts Center, January 8-24. Josh Fox will direct.

In this new audience-immersive epic, a soldier named Odysseus A returns from war to find the emotional and physical landscape of his home altered and utterly unrecognizable. The play was originally produced in Kyoto and Tokyo, Japan to popular and critical acclaim.

The cast will include Deborah Wallace, Robert Saietta, Ikuko Ikari, Beth Griffith, Herbie Go, Brandon Smith, Sara Gozalo, Melissa Chambers, and others.

International WOW received a 2009 Drama Desk nomination for its production of Surrender, with other works including Death of Nations, Orphan on God’s Highway, and The Bomb. Its 2010 season will also include the world premiere of Reconstruction, conceived and directed by Josh Fox and created by the Ensemble, to be performed at the Ohio Theater in May.
